Supporting NAD Quantities: Health & Vitality Benefits
As researchers explore deeper into the complexities of aging, the crucial role of Nicotinamide Adenine Dinucleotide, or NAD+, becomes increasingly clear. This vital coenzyme, present in essentially every cell in your being, is necessary for numerous of metabolic processes, from energy production to DNA repair. Sadly, NAD+ quantities naturally diminish with age, often contributing to age-related ailments and a general feeling of decline. Therefore, finding ways to boost NAD+ levels is garnering substantial attention as a potential strategy for promoting wellness and extending productive lifespan. Studies are showing promise with various approaches, including supplementation with precursors like Nicotinamide Riboside (NR) or Nicotinamide Mononucleotide (NMN), alongside lifestyle modifications like exercise and caloric limitation, offering a compelling avenue for youthful interventions.

Elevating NAD Quantities: Exploring Benefits, Sources & Supplementation
NAD benefitsOptimizing healthy NAD concentrations is increasingly recognized as crucial for general well-being. This vital compound plays a critical role in tissue energy production, genetic stability, and cellular signaling. As we age, Nicotinamide Adenine Dinucleotide quantities naturally decline, contributing to age-related disorders and impaired ability for recovery and adaptability. Fortunately, multiple strategies exist to improve NAD status. These include obtaining sources from nutrition like fish and leafy green vegetables, as well as evaluating NAD supporting supplementation. While studies are ongoing, precursors such as nicotinamide riboside (NR) and nicotinamide mononucleotide (NMN) have shown encouraging results in preclinical trials and some pilot human trials. To summarize, a integrated approach that combines a healthy diet with appropriate usage, where indicated and under professional guidance, may be helpful for supporting optimal Nicotinamide Adenine Dinucleotide quantities.
